How to Find Keywords for Local SEO: A Complete Guide
Local SEO is essential for businesses targeting nearby customers. The right keywords can make or break your visibility in search results. Here’s how to find the best keywords for local SEO.
1. Understand Local Search Intent
Local searches often include modifiers like "near me" or "in [city]." Focus on phrases that reflect what your audience is searching for, such as "best pizza in Chicago" or "plumber near me."
2. Use Google’s Autocomplete
Start typing your service or product into Google and note the suggestions. These reflect popular local searches. For example, typing "dentist" might show "dentist open now" or "dentist near me."
3. Leverage Google My Business Insights
Your Google My Business (GMB) profile provides data on how customers find you. Check the "Queries" section to see which keywords drive traffic to your listing.
4. Analyze Competitor Keywords
Study competitors ranking for local terms. Tools like SEMrush or Ahrefs can reveal their top keywords. Look for gaps where you can outperform them.
5. Use Local Keyword Research Tools
Tools like Moz Local, BrightLocal, or UberSuggest help identify high-volume local keywords. Filter results by location to find relevant terms.
6. Incorporate Long-Tail Keywords
Long-tail keywords (e.g., "affordable hair salon in downtown Austin") have less competition and higher conversion rates. Include them in your content.
7. Optimize for Voice Search
Voice searches are often conversational. Target phrases like "Where can I buy organic coffee nearby?" to capture voice search traffic.
8. Monitor and Adjust
SEO is ongoing. Track keyword performance using Google Analytics or Search Console and refine your strategy based on data.
By following these steps, you’ll find the best local SEO keywords to attract more customers and grow your business.